WebIn December 2024, the ABA issued an ethics opinion on Lawyers Working Remotely . [1] Much of the analysis in this new ABA Opinion turns on ABA Model Rule 5.5 (ABA MR 5.5), but lawyers must bear in mind that this is only a “model” rule. That said, California’s rules and related provisions of the State Bar Act are substantially similar ...
